All World Series walkoff hits

If I did this correctly, and I think I did, these are all the World Series that were won with Series-ending walkoff hits. As most people know, two of those, in 1960 and 1993, were walkoff home runs. This list does not include the 1912 World Series, which ended on a walkoff sacrifice fly.
